Why Choose San Francisco or New York?

San Francisco: The Tech Hub

San Francisco offers a unique blend of natural beauty and innovative spirit, making it an attractive destination for tech companies and creative teams. The best seasons to visit are spring (March to May) and fall (September to November), when the weather is mild and the city is less crowded.

New York: The City That Never Sleeps

New York City is a bustling metropolis with a vibrant culture, making it an ideal setting for teams seeking inspiration. The best times to visit are late spring (April to June) and early fall (September to October) when the weather is pleasant and the city hosts numerous events.

Venue Comparison Table

| Venue Name | Location | Capacity | Price/Person/Night | Best For | Standout Feature | F&B Included | |--------------------------------|---------------------|------------------|--------------------|------------------------|-------------------------------|--------------| | The Fairmont San Francisco | San Francisco, CA | 10-1,000 | $250-350 | Large teams | Iconic views of the Bay | Yes | | Hotel Nikko San Francisco | San Francisco, CA | 10-300 | $200-300 | Mid-sized teams | Japanese garden | Yes | | The Ritz-Carlton New York | New York, NY | 10-600 | $300-500 | Luxury retreats | Central Park views | Yes | | Convene at 22 West 38th St. | New York, NY | 10-200 | $150-300 | Small to mid-sized teams| State-of-the-art tech | Yes | | The Clift Royal Sonesta | San Francisco, CA | 10-400 | $200-400 | Creative teams | Historic architecture | Yes | | The Westin New York at Times Square | New York, NY | 10-1,200 | $200-350 | Large conferences | Proximity to major attractions | Yes | | The Moscone Center | San Francisco, CA | 10-10,000 | $100-200 | Trade shows, large groups| Versatile space | No | | The Bowery Hotel | New York, NY | 10-150 | $250-400 | Boutique experiences | Cozy, intimate atmosphere | Yes |

Our Top Picks

For Large Teams

The Fairmont San Francisco - With a capacity of up to 1,000 and breathtaking views, it's ideal for larger gatherings.

For Mid-Sized Teams

Hotel Nikko San Francisco - Perfect for teams of 10-300, this venue offers a serene atmosphere with a Japanese garden.

For Small, Creative Groups

The Bowery Hotel - An intimate setting for up to 150, great for brainstorming sessions and creative retreats.

Activity Recommendations

San Francisco Activities

  1. Golden Gate Park Bike Tour

    • Time Needed: 3 hours
    • Group Size: Up to 20
    • Cost: $50/person
    • Energy Level: Moderate
    • Logistical Notes: Bikes can be rented on-site.
    • Skip if: Your team prefers low-energy activities.
  2. Alcatraz Island Tour

    • Time Needed: Half-day
    • Group Size: Up to 30
    • Cost: $40/person
    • Energy Level: Low
    • Logistical Notes: Book tickets in advance.
    • Skip if: Team members have mobility issues.

New York Activities

  1. Central Park Scavenger Hunt

    • Time Needed: 2-3 hours
    • Group Size: Up to 100
    • Cost: $25/person
    • Energy Level: Moderate
    • Logistical Notes: Arrange for teams in advance.
    • Skip if: Weather conditions are poor.
  2. Broadway Show Experience

    • Time Needed: 3-4 hours
    • Group Size: Depends on show
    • Cost: $100-250/person
    • Energy Level: Low
    • Logistical Notes: Book tickets at least 2 months ahead.
    • Skip if: Your team is not interested in theater.
